Child Care Talk Highlights Kindergarten Plans for All Ages
Miss Fraser of the Free Kindergarten Union outlines a future where municipalities offer comprehensive child centres for pre school ages. She describes safe play spaces light airy buildings hygienic facilities and equipment aiding development including posture chairs and canvas beds. The talk at Shire Hall promotes holiday homes for country access and stresses physical health and structured activities.

Keilor Council Backs Food for Britain National Effort
At a Saturday Keilor Council meeting a letter from Brighton Town Clerk requesting council support for Food for Britain becoming a national issue was discussed. Members noted food distribution flaws and urged Imperial Government action, with calls to nationalise the system and treat food as a government responsibility.

Advovate To Publish Thursday On Good Friday Schedule
Owing to next Friday Good Friday the Advocate will be published on Thursday 18th. Correspondents and advertisers are asked to wet their copy in as early as possible to restore prewar service. During war years staff shortages caused misses of Easter issues. With return to normal, the Advocate hopes to resume its prewar service to readers and advertisers.

Annual Meeting Highlights for St. Mark's Harriers 1946
St. Mark's Harriers held its Annual General Meeting at St. Mark's Hall on March 25 1946. Ken Doubleday set club records in high jump and hop stretch jump while Vic torian Championships saw several top performances by Doubleday Cox McKay and others. The A Grade team finished fourth and narrowly lost in the semi final to Coburg. Financials showed a £16 profit and about £100 cash in hand. The revised constitution was adopted and new office bearers and committee members were named. Cross country season will be local to promote junior participation with two dances in April and May to raise funds.
